Combined Emergency LED Driver with Constant Power Output for Offices, Retail and Public Buildings

This combined emergency LED driver is a versatile solution for self-contained emergency lighting systems, supporting manual testing for rapid verification of functionality. The driver can be installed either as a built-in module or independently using the optional clip-on strain-relief accessory, providing flexible installation options for various luminaire types. With a maximum output power of 32 W and a nominal lifetime of up to 100,000 hours, it is suitable for long-term operation in offices, retail, healthcare, and public building applications. The driver delivers constant power output in emergency mode and is fully compliant with EN 50172 standards for emergency escape lighting systems.

The device supports adjustable output current between 350 and 700 mA via I-SELECT 2 plugs, allowing precise control over LED module operation. It includes comprehensive protective features, such as overtemperature, short-circuit, overload, no-load, and input voltage range protections, ensuring safety and reliability under all operating conditions. The driver supports emergency operation durations of one or three hours, depending on the connected battery, and maintains output stability even under peak load conditions.

Battery management is handled through an intelligent charge system, providing deep discharge protection, polarity reversal safeguards, and short-circuit-proof battery connections. The driver is compatible with NiCd or NiMH batteries, which offer a design life of four years, ensuring extended reliability and minimal maintenance requirements.

Electrical specifications include a rated supply voltage of 220–240 V AC with a frequency of 50/60 Hz and overvoltage protection up to 320 V for 48 hours. Typical rated current during full-load charging is 178 mA, with no-load input current of 20 mA. The driver exhibits a peak inrush current of 4 A for 260 µs and a maximum input power of 38.8 W, with typical no-load input power of 1.1 W. Efficiency at full load is 84% with a power factor of 0.95, and total harmonic distortion is 14%.

The starting time under full load is less than 0.5 seconds, with AC to emergency switchover occurring in under 0.5 seconds and turn-off time under full load under 0.05 seconds. Output current tolerance is less than 5%, with non-repetitive peak output exceeding 35% and low-frequency current ripple below 5%. Maximum output voltage, including open- or short-circuit conditions, is 60 V, and the mains voltage changeover threshold follows EN 60598-2-22 standards. Surge capability reaches 1.2 kV between line and neutral, 2.4 kV between line/neutral and PE, and 2.4 kV at the output against PE.

Ambient temperature ranges vary with output power: for outputs ≤25 W, –25 °C to 50 °C or 40 °C depending on conditions; for outputs >25 W, –25 °C to 45 °C or 35 °C. Maximum casing temperature is 80 °C. The driver has a long operational lifetime of up to 100,000 hours and is backed by a five-year guarantee.
